International Services and Programs Abroad has developed these short-term programs to provide enriching educational experiences for students.  The programs will encourage intercultural and international understanding, foster students’ leadership and personal development and provide students with a meaningful opportunity to interact with university staff and faculty outside the formal classroom. 

The "ABC" program will take students to countries that tend to be "off-the-beaten" track. This program combines a unique blend of Academic, Business and Cultural experiences of a particular country.  The "Brock Abroad" program provides students an opportunity to volunteer and explore another country. On a BA program, learning takes place outside of the classroom through special interest courses, volunteer activities, and weekend excursions.

Wuhan University Summer Program (2012) is a credit-bearing program offered by Wuhan University. It is intended to enrich international experience of students from the partner universities. During their study in Wuhan, the participants will attend lectures, seminars on Chinese traditional culture and visit local corporations. Excursions in Wuhan and to neighboring scenic spots and Shanghai will also be arranged.
